User: Password:
   Keep me logged in.
Register  |  I forgot my password
Submission Web Directory  - Listing Details

Host ID:3470927
Hosting Title:Streaming addicts
Webhosting URL:

Streaming addicts know that sometimes the best streaming sites are not always the most expensive ones. Streaming doesn't have to break the bank; there are plenty of free options to choose from.

Category:Blogs: Internet
URL Owner:Will
Site Hosting Date Added:December 22, 2022 11:30:07 PM
Number Hits:243
Favourite Websites
Advertise Here